/******************************
    OPERA/SAFARI Anpassungen
    
    Safari only: html*
******************************/



   #wsBC {
      width : 64.65em;
   }
   html*#wsBC {
      width : 64.6em;
   }
   #wsSuchForm {
       width: 21.7em !important;
   }
   #wsTopNavBg {
       margin-left: 12.5em;
   }
   html*#wsTopNavBg {
       margin-left: 12.75em;
   }


   html*#wsDachNavBg {
      margin-left : 26.3em;
      min-width : 18em;
      width : 38.4em;
      top : 1.75em;
   }

   html*#wsTopNav {
      width : 39em;
      margin-left : 13.6em;
   }

   html*#wsFooterColored,
   html*#wsDisclaimer,
   html*#wsFooterOuterBG {
      border : 0;
   }

   html*#wsContentBGOuter {
      border-right : 0;
   }



   html*#wsKopf #wsDachNav li a,
   html*#wsKopf #wsDachNav li span {
       padding-left: 0.85em;
       padding-right: 0.85em;
       display: block;
   }
   html*#wsContentArea ul.wsPodcastliste input {
      width : 30em;
   }
   html*.wsReSpCont table th {
      border-width : 0.1em;
   }
   #wsContentArea .wsPlaylistsNav {
      margin-bottom : 0px !important;
   }

   #wsContentArea .wsFheBorderBottomS {
      margin-bottom : -2px !important;
   }
   html*#wsContentArea .wsFheBorderBottomS {
      margin-bottom : 0.8em !important;
   }
   #wsNavi #wsThemen ul li .aktiv,
   #wsNavi #wsThemen a:hover,
   #wsNavi #wsThemen a:focus,
   #wsNavi #wsThemen a:active {
      padding-left: 0.8333em;
   }
   #wsNavi #wsBNavi ul a:hover,
   #wsNavi #wsBNavi ul a:focus,
   #wsNavi #wsBNavi ul a:active {
      padding-left : 0.8333em;
   }

   #wsSuchForm #words {
      position : static;
      margin-top : 0.45em;
   }

   html*.nachLinks {
/*       background-color : green !important; */
/*       float : left; */
/*       max-width : 20em; */
      padding : 0 !important;
      margin : 0 !important;

   }


   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h3 {
       width : 24.5em !important;
       padding : 0px !important;
  }
   html*#wsContentBGInner #wsContentArea .digTopTeaserPayer .digTeaserHead h3 {
       width : 15.5em !important;
  }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h3.digNextToPlayer {
      width : 17.5em !important;
  }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h4 {
       width : 37.5em !important;
       padding : 0px !important;
  }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h4.digNextToPlayer {
      width : 30em !important;
  }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h2 {
      width : 32em !important;
  }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h2.digNextToPlayer {
      width : 23em !important;
  }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ead strong {
      width : 40em !important;
  }

   html*#wsContentArea .wsTeaser .digTstImgDiv {
      float : left;
      position :  relative;
      z-index : 300;

   }
   html*#wsContentArea .digTeaserHead .left {

       border : 1px solid #F0E6CD;
   }
/*    html*#wsContentArea .digPlayerDiv {
      border : 2px solid blue;
       padding : 0px !important;
       margin : 0px !important;
   } */

   html*#wsContentBGInner #wsContentArea .wsTeaserCont .wsTeaser .digTeaserHead h2,
   html*#wsContentBGInner #wsContentArea .wsTeaserCont .wsTeaser .digTeaserHead strong {
      padding-left :  0px !important;
   }

   html*#wsContentBGInner #wsContentArea .wsTeaserCont .wsTeaser .digTeaserHead h4 {
      position : relative;
      left : 0.8em;
      margin-right : 0.8em;
   }
   html*#wsContentBGInner #wsContentArea .wsTeaser .digTeaserHead h4 {
      position : relative;
      left : 0.8em;
      margin-right : 0.8em;
   }

